Return on Investment (ROI) illustrates the profit or benefit obtained when undertaking a course at a specific college. It evaluates the relationship between the candidate's invested fees during their academic tenure and the subsequent returns, particularly in the form of placements.

Here is a compilation of MBA colleges in Jodhpur, along with their total tuition fees and annual average packages:

College Name

Total Tuition Fee

Annual Average Package

IIT Jodhpur MBA

INR 8 lakh

INR 13 LPA

The following table includes the total tuition costs of the leading private MBA colleges in Jodhpur:

Private Colleges

Total Tuition Fee

JIET Department of Management Studies Admission

INR 2 lakh

Jodhpur National University Admission

INR 1 Lacs – INR 4 lakh

Lachoo Memorial College of Science and Technology Admission

INR 2 lakh

Maulana Azad University Admission

INR 69,000

Vyas Institute of Management Admission

INR 1 lakh

The fees for JB Institute of Hospitality Management are as follows:

  • After 10th Diploma (9 courses) 55.5 K - 1.8 L
  • BBA (2 courses) 1.5 L - 2.6 LB.Voc (2 courses) 1.7 L - 2.6 L
  • UG Diploma (1 course) 85.5 K

However in JEIT the fees are approximately 90k for UG . Thus it can be said that JEIT is less expensive than JB.
